Venturing into the world of real estate can be both exhilarating and daunting. From purchasing a charming apartment to finalizing complex commercial deals, legal intricacies often come into play. This is where real estate lawyers emerge as invaluable guides, providing essential support throughout the process.

Real estate lawyers possess in-depth expertise of property law, contracts, regulations, and transactions. They advise clients on a wide variety of matters, such as property searches, creating legal documents, and resolving any issues that may arise.

Whether you're a first-time buyer or an experienced developer, a real estate lawyer can help you navigate the complexities of real estate law and safeguard your legal rights.
